Hi guys looks like you are having a fab time.
I have sorted your pics.
All wide pics have had width resized to 450px,
long pictures to 300px.
Basically what you had done is to upload your pics without resizing them. Your content area is only about 560px, and some of your pics were 3000px plus, and then you squished them into a thumbnail sized container, thus causing the slowness and small images you had.
On your computer you should have a photo manipulation programme of some kind to scale the pics down before you send them to wordpress. Save with different file name as to keep original large photo.
Then when scaled 450px or 300px, send to editor. Use original, not thumbnail and all will be well.
